Turnovers, zone time and special teams were the story on Friday night at The RINK Training Centre as the Mount Royal Cougars (6-2-2) beat Manitoba 4-0 before facing the Bisons again the following day. A four-goal second period was the difference on Saturday as the Cougars finished a sweep of the Manitoba Bisons with a 7-2 win. The Cougars moved up four positions to No. 6 to become the biggest movers in the Men’s Hockey ranking this week.

Defending U SPORTS champion UQTR Patriotes (6-0) remain atop the ranking following a pair of wins over Ottawa and Carleton last week.
